Lions Club Organises Reading, Spelling Bee to Mark 2026 International Literacy Day

The Lions Club has organised the 2026 Reading and Spelling Bee Competition in Lagos as part of activities to commemorate International Literacy Day.

The competition was held at the club’s Vocational Centre in Agege, Lagos, and attracted students, teachers, judges, community leaders and other guests.

Speaking at the event, the pioneer District Governor, Lion Olumo Sunday Akere, PMJF, NLCF, said the initiative was aimed at promoting literacy and preparing young people for future responsibilities.

Akere said Lions Clubs International was committed to supporting programmes that align with the objectives of the United Nations, describing literacy as an important foundation for the development of future leaders.

He urged students to take their education seriously, particularly at the elementary and secondary school levels, noting that the knowledge and skills acquired during their formative years would serve as a guide throughout their lives.

According to him, strong literacy skills would also help students communicate effectively and cope with the demands of higher education and their future careers.

The pioneer District Governor congratulated the students for participating in the competition, stressing that every participant should regard the experience as an achievement regardless of who emerged winner.

He also commended the teachers for their role in preparing and guiding the students, while appreciating guests and participants who travelled from different locations to attend the event.

Akere encouraged the students to remain focused and committed to their studies, describing literacy and education as essential tools for building responsible future leaders.

The annual International Literacy Day is observed on September 8 to promote literacy and highlight its importance to individuals, communities and national development.
